Doctor Who is a British science fiction television programme produced by the BBC. The programme depicts the adventures of a mysterious alien time-traveller (called a Time Lord) known as "the Doctor" who travels in his time and spaceship, the TARDIS, which normally appears from the exterior to be a...

Donald Wilson
Donald Wilson (1 September 1910, Dunblane, Scotland – 6 March 2002, Gloucestershire, England) was a British television writer and producer, best known for his work on the BBC's adaptation of The Forsyte Saga in 1967.
